Liverpool Set to Offer £10 million for Defoe
Posted on 16. Jan, 2012 by Elliott Binks in Rumours
Liverpool are believed to be lining up an offer in the region of £10 million for Tottenham Hotspur striker Jermain Defoe, according to the Daily Mirror.
Defoe has ultimately found himself out of favour at White Hart Lane this season following the influential loan signing of Emmanuel Adebayor and, with Spurs boss Harry Redknapp also believed to be interested in signing Loic Remy from Marseille, the England striker will be even further down the pecking order at the club.
The signing of Defoe would definitely add much needed fire-power to Liverpool’s attack. Another goalless encounter at Anfield against Stoke on Saturday exemplified the lack of attacking flair available for the Reds at the moment; with Suarez suspended and Bellamy unable to play 90 minutes week in, week out, Kenny Dalglish has been left with a weak attacking line.

A move for Defoe would be beneficial to everyone: Tottenham’s Harry Redknapp needs the money to bring in a new striker to assist their title challenge, Defoe needs first-team action in order to keep his name in line for a place at Euro 2012 this month and Liverpool are undoubtedly in need of a proven goalscorer to bolster their Champions League qualification hopes.
The fact that a large number of media outlets have ran with this story today indicates there must be some truth in it. After all, there’s no smoke without fire. And, if the £10 million fee which is being touted is true, then we believe that it would be a decent piece of business to bring the 29 year-old to the club for such a fee.
